Output 76276982f9264b3f8e9eb1e04124773a80f0137907aea9ae0fef049a1b890120:0

value
22926880129
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ae3aa96bbd3bdef78600113d4a1058cf5f828381 OP_EQUALVERIFY OP_CHECKSIG
address
DM2LPXi576EsYswsQ9yymczbA3vj34rWJc
transaction
76276982f9264b3f8e9eb1e04124773a80f0137907aea9ae0fef049a1b890120